Sec. 8128.107. CONTRACT AUTHORITY OF NEW DISTRICTS. The new districts may contract with each other for:
(1)water and wastewater services; or
(2)any other matter the boards of the new districts consider appropriate.

Legislative History
Added by Acts 2005, 79th Leg., Ch. 445 (S.B. 1823 ), Sec. 1, eff. September 1, 2005.
